Geofencing 101: What is Geotargeting Advertising?

What is geofencing? Geotargeting (also called geotargeted advertising) is a type of advertising that uses location data to reach consumers with messaging appropriate to their locality and behavior. This advertising technology displays content based on an automated or assumed knowledge of consumers’ location.
